第二十一期 Linux配置仓库及软件管理yum

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了第二十一期 Linux配置仓库及软件管理yum相关的知识,希望对你有一定的参考价值。

实验目的:
1.配置软件仓库
2.客户端配置yum文件
3.查询软件包
4.查询文件和命令由哪个包生成
实验步骤及结果:
1.配置软件仓库
#umount /dev/cdrom //预防之前有挂载,先干掉
#ls /mnt //查看mnt里是否还有挂载
#mount /dev/cdrom /mnt
//将根下的Dev【存放设备相关的位置】里的cdrom挂载到根下的mnt下
#ls /mnt //查看是否挂载成功
技术分享图片
#mkdir -p /repo/cos7dvd //连续创建一个在根下的repo下的cos7dvd【-p为递归创建】
#cp -rf /mnt//repo/cos7dvd //将根下的mnt下的所有文件【星号表示所有文件】复制到根下的repo下的cos7dvd【-r为目录复制 】
#du -sh /repo/cos7dvd //查看根下的repo下的cos7dvd大小
技术分享图片
2.客户端配置yum
#ls /etc/yum.repos.d/ //查看根下的etc【存放配置相关的位置】yum.repos.d内容
#mkdir /etc/yum.repos.d/oldrepo //创建一个根下的etc下的yum.repos.d下的oldrepo
#mv /etc/yum.repos.d/
.repo /etc/yum.repos.d/oldrepo/ //将yum.repos.d下的所有文件移动的oldrepo
#ls /etc/yum.repos.d/ //查看是否移动成功
技术分享图片
#yum-config-manager --add file:///repo/cos7dvd/ //配置客户端yum
#ls /etc/yum.repos.d/ //查看是否成功【出现下图标识文件】
技术分享图片
#vim /etc/yum.conf //通过vim修改根下的etc下的yum.conf并将第八行的1修改为0
技术分享图片
#yum clean all 清楚yum缓存
技术分享图片
#yum repolist 验证仓库名字,路径,软件包数量
技术分享图片

3.查询软件包
基本用法
格式:yum list [软件名] .. ..
如:
#yum list firefox
技术分享图片
获取软件包的描述信息
基本用法
格式:yum info [软件名] .. ..
如:
#yum info httpd
技术分享图片
4.查询文件和命令由哪个包生成
基本用法
格式:yum privides "/程序或文件名".. ..
eg:
#yum provides "
/vim" | more【|为管道、more为分屏显示】
技术分享图片
谢谢大家

以上是关于第二十一期 Linux配置仓库及软件管理yum的主要内容,如果未能解决你的问题,请参考以下文章

二十安装软件包的三种方法RPM包介绍rpm工具用法yum工具用法yum搭建本地仓库

二十安装软件包的三种方法RPM包介绍rpm工具用法yum工具用法yum搭建本地仓库

linux配置软件仓库 yum管理应用软件 快速部署Web/FTP

Linux系统之YUM

Linux中部署YUM仓库及NFS共享服务

Linux搭建DHCP服务器